good info. however note this info is regarding wild specimens, and those differ quite a bit from captive gars. for example, while wild spotted gars get up to 4 feet, it is pretty uncommon to see spotted gars above 20" in home aquariums.

further more, the ID method for telling between spotted and florida gars has been dispelled, and it has little to no use in the ID of captive fish. The only sure way to ID these fish is to know the location where they or the breeding stock they came from originated. even when examining known fish with known locality data attached the whole 2/3rd thing was useless for ID purposes..The bony plates can only be observed when you cut out the opercular cover so obviously this is not such a good way to ID you fish if you want it alive.
